Output 5ddd8d4c042616021898bd4d155b3cd50c22a69010fb52b50cb98fa261dc7a98:0

value
30913443
script pubkey
OP_0 OP_PUSHBYTES_20 bb3b2e2bdaff8d8859a05c9e958a3b0034839f2c
address
bc1qhvaju276l7xcskdqtj0ftz3mqq6g88evlwc6dx
transaction
5ddd8d4c042616021898bd4d155b3cd50c22a69010fb52b50cb98fa261dc7a98
spent
true